🌯🔥 Keto Air Fryer Burritos

These Keto Air Fryer Burritos are crispy on the outside, cheesy and juicy on the inside, with seasoned ground beef and fresh vegetables. Using a low-carb tortilla keeps the burrito much lower in carbs than a traditional version. Air-frying low-carb wraps until golden and crisp is a popular way to make them.

🥣 Servings

4 burritos

⏱️ Time

  • Prep: 15 minutes
  • Cook: 10–12 minutes
  • Total: About 25–30 minutes

🛒 Ingredients

🌯 Burritos

  • 4 large low-carb/keto tortillas
  • 1 lb (450 g) ground beef
  • 1 tablespoon olive oil
  • ½ small onion, finely diced
  • 2 cloves garlic, minced
  • ½ small bell pepper, diced
  • 1 teaspoon chili powder
  • 1 teaspoon ground cumin
  • ½ teaspoon paprika
  • ½ teaspoon garlic powder
  • ½ teaspoon salt
  • ¼ teaspoon black pepper
  • ½ teaspoon dried oregano
  • 1 cup shredded Mexican cheese blend or cheddar
  • ¼ cup chopped jalapeños (optional)
  • 2 tablespoons chopped fresh cilantro

🥑 Optional Toppings

  • Sour cream or plain Greek yogurt
  • Avocado
  • Sugar-free salsa
  • Shredded lettuce
  • Diced tomatoes
  • Extra jalapeños
  • Lime wedges

👩‍🍳 How to Make Them

1. Cook the beef

Heat olive oil in a large skillet over medium-high heat.

Add the diced onion and bell pepper.

Cook for 3–4 minutes, until they begin to soften.

Add the garlic and cook for another 30 seconds.

2. Brown the beef

Add the ground beef.

Break it apart with a wooden spoon and cook for approximately 7–9 minutes, until completely browned and cooked through.

Drain excess grease if necessary.

3. Season the filling

Add:

  • Chili powder
  • Cumin
  • Paprika
  • Garlic powder
  • Oregano
  • Salt
  • Black pepper

Stir everything together and cook for another 1–2 minutes.

For a spicy burrito, add the jalapeños.

4. Add cheese

Turn the heat to low.

Stir in about ½ cup of the shredded cheese and the chopped cilantro.

Mix until the cheese begins to melt.

Remove from the heat and allow the filling to cool for a couple of minutes.


🌯 Assemble the Burritos

5. Warm the tortillas

Warm each low-carb tortilla for about 10–15 seconds in the microwave.

This makes them flexible and less likely to crack while rolling.

6. Fill

Place one tortilla on a flat surface.

Add approximately ¼ of the beef mixture to the center.

Sprinkle with some of the remaining cheese.

Don’t overfill—the burrito will be much easier to roll if you leave space around the edges.

7. Fold

Fold the left and right sides toward the center.

Then fold the bottom edge over the filling.

Roll tightly upward until you have a sealed burrito.

Place it seam-side down.


🔥 Air Fryer Instructions

8. Preheat

Preheat your air fryer to 375°F (190°C) for about 3 minutes if your model requires preheating.

9. Air fry

Lightly spray the outside of each burrito with cooking spray or brush with a tiny amount of olive oil.

Place the burritos seam-side down in the air fryer basket.

Don’t overcrowd them.

10. Cook

Air fry at 375°F for 8–10 minutes, turning halfway through.

For a darker, crunchier exterior, cook for another 1–2 minutes.

Air-fryer wrap recipes commonly use roughly 375–400°F and short cooking times to create a crisp exterior.

11. Rest and serve

Remove the burritos and let them rest for 2–3 minutes.

Cut them in half diagonally.

You should have a golden, crispy tortilla with melted cheese and juicy seasoned beef inside. 😋


🥑 Keto Sauce

Mix together:

  • ½ cup sour cream
  • 1 tablespoon lime juice
  • 1 tablespoon chopped cilantro
  • ¼ teaspoon garlic powder
  • Pinch of salt
  • A little hot sauce

Serve alongside the hot burritos for dipping.

⭐ Tips for the Best Keto Burritos

  • Use a burrito-size low-carb tortilla so it has enough room for the filling.
  • Don’t make the filling watery; excess moisture can make the tortilla soggy.
  • Don’t overstuff.
  • Place the burritos seam-side down in the air fryer.
  • A light spray of oil helps the tortilla become beautifully crisp.
  • If your tortillas are fragile, warm them slightly before rolling.
  • For an even lower-carb version, use a cheese-based keto tortilla instead of a flour-style low-carb wrap.

🌶️ Easy Variations

Chicken: Replace beef with shredded cooked chicken.

Breakfast: Fill with scrambled eggs, bacon, cheddar and avocado.

Cheesy: Add extra mozzarella or cheddar inside.

Spicy: Add jalapeños, cayenne and hot sauce.

Taco-style: Add avocado, lettuce, cilantro and a little sugar-free salsa.

Extra protein: Use lean ground beef or ground turkey and add a little extra cheese.

🧊 Storage & Reheating

Store cooked burritos in an airtight container in the refrigerator for up to 3–4 days.

To reheat, place them in the air fryer at 350°F for 4–6 minutes until hot and crispy again.

For meal prep, you can assemble the burritos ahead of time and refrigerate them before air frying.
